Taming the Salesforce Budget Beast: Effective License Cost Management Strategies
Salesforce's robust functionality is a powerful tool for businesses, but its comprehensive range of licenses can quickly become a budget burden. To avoid financial strain, organizations must implement effective strategies to manage their Salesforce expenses. A key first step is conducting a thorough analysis of your current licenses to identify any areas where overlap exists. This allows for the consolidation of unnecessary licenses and redistribution of resources to more critical roles.
- Additionally, consider implementing a defined licensing policy that outlines clear guidelines for user access and license allocation. This helps to guarantee that licenses are only granted to those who demand them, reducing the risk of unnecessary spending.
- Additionally, explore Salesforce's flexible licensing options. For example, evaluate user-based or volume-based contracts that align with your organization's individual needs and factors.
Ultimately, regularly evaluate your Salesforce licensing strategy to ensure it remains consistent with your business goals. By strategically managing your permissions, you can tame the budget beast and unlock the full potential of Salesforce without breaking the bank.

Maximizing Efficiency: Conduct a Comprehensive Salesforce License Audit
In today's evolving business landscape, it's crucial to maximize your operational efficiency. A comprehensive Salesforce license audit can be a game-changing tool in achieving this goal. By carefully reviewing your existing licenses, you can uncover areas where savings can be achieved.
- Regularly, organizations inherit Salesforce licenses without a clear understanding of their current requirements.
- This can lead to unnecessary expenses as employees may have access to features they seldom require.
- A thorough audit allows you to optimize your licensing model based on actual demand, ensuring that every user has the necessary access level.
Ultimately, a Salesforce license audit can facilitate your organization to utilize its resources strategically.
